Understanding Internet Boosters
Internet boosters, also known as Wi-Fi range extenders or signal boosters, are devices designed to amplify and extend the coverage of a wireless internet signal. These devices work by receiving the existing signal from a router, amplifying it, and then rebroadcasting the enhanced signal to areas with poor connectivity. The primary goal of internet boosters is to eliminate dead zones, reduce signal interference, and provide a stronger, more reliable internet connection.

How Internet Boosters Work
Internet boosters work by using a combination of hardware and software to amplify and extend the wireless signal. The process involves the following steps:
The booster receives the existing signal from the router, which is then amplified using a built-in amplifier. The amplified signal is then rebroadcasted to areas with poor connectivity using a powerful antenna. The booster also uses advanced software to optimize the signal, reducing interference and improving overall performance.

Limitations and Drawbacks
While internet boosters can be effective, they also have some limitations and drawbacks. One of the main limitations is that they can only amplify the existing signal, rather than increasing the overall speed or quality of the internet connection. Additionally, internet boosters can be affected by interference from other devices, which can reduce their effectiveness.

Do internet boosters really work, or are they just a gimmick?
Internet boosters can be an effective solution for improving internet performance, but their effectiveness depends on various factors. In some cases, internet boosters may not work as advertised, and their performance may be limited by the quality of the underlying internet connection. However, many internet boosters have been shown to provide significant improvements in internet speed and reliability, especially in areas with weak or spotty coverage. It’s essential to research and choose a reputable internet booster that is designed to work with your specific type of internet connection.
To get the most out of an internet booster, it’s crucial to understand the underlying causes of your internet performance issues. If you’re experiencing slow speeds or dropped connections due to a weak signal, an internet booster may be able to help. However, if your internet performance issues are caused by other factors, such as a slow internet plan or network congestion, an internet booster may not be effective. In such cases, it may be necessary to upgrade your internet plan or optimize your network configuration to achieve better performance.

How do I install and configure an internet booster for optimal performance?
Installing and configuring an internet booster requires some technical knowledge and attention to detail. The first step is to choose a location for the booster that is central to your home or office and has a clear line of sight to the router or access point. Next, follow the manufacturer’s instructions for connecting the booster to your router or network. This may involve configuring the booster’s settings, such as the Wi-Fi channel or network name, to match your existing network configuration.
To optimize the performance of an internet booster, it’s essential to position it correctly and configure its settings for your specific network environment. This may involve using tools such as Wi-Fi analyzers or network scanners to identify the best channel or frequency for your booster. Additionally, you may need to adjust the booster’s settings, such as the transmission power or beamforming configuration, to optimize its performance. By following the manufacturer’s instructions and taking the time to configure the booster correctly, you can ensure optimal performance and get the most out of your internet booster.
